As you know I’m a media producer, and I often consider myself as a creative person. Not only creating my ideas, but also visualizing my ideas. That’s the great thing to be a creative person.
Today many media producers like me have to do many different things when working on a video project, I mean we don’t just focus on the quality and the edits of the video, but we always have to pay attention to the audio level as well. People say “audio is 2/3 of a video”, I think it’s true. Good audio level and the well-chosen music will definitely bring a feeling to the video.
I know sometimes it’s hard to find an appropriate music piece for a video, especially for those who don’t have any music composing experience like me, but it doesn’t mean we can’t do anything for it. Here are the links to some great audio and music resources, and I should mention all these resources are either in Creative Commons licenses or in public domain, therefore you don’t have to worry about copyright issues when using them on your creative projects.
1) Creative Commons – Legal Music For Videos
2) Internet Archive – Public Domain Music & Audio
3) Jamendo – Royalty Free Music Downloads
4) Classic Cat – Free Classical Music Directory
5) CCMixter – Download & Remix CC Licensed Music
6) Free Music Archive – Another great resource to find public domain music

Now, Anthony Q. Artis has a new user-friendly guide book for freelance videographers like me, it’s called “Shut Up And Shoot – Freelance Video Guide”. According to their website, this new book is considered as an addition or supplement to the “Shut Up And Shoot – Documentary” guide that I mentioned before, more than that, it tells you how to create good marketing videos, music videos, (I wish I could learn this!) and live event videos, etc. The book also provides step-by-step guidance on planning, shooting, lighting and recording the most common freelance video projects. On the other hand, it covers production strategies and how to deal with your clients. Everything is in that one book.
“Shut Up And Shoot – Freelance Video Guide” is now available for online pre-order, you can get this 400-page, full-color, user-friendly guide book for just $27.99 plus shipping charges. This is a pre-order discount offer, and all the books will be shipped on December 14. If you are interested to be a freelance videographer, or you are currently working as a videographer and wish to learn how to make different kinds of videos, this book is for you.
